Record and development:
Internet poker surfaced inside late 1990s because of breakthroughs in technology as well as the net. The first on-line poker space, Planet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a small but enthusiastic community. Recognition and Accessibility:
One of the main reasons for the immense popularity of internet poker is its availability. Players can log in to their most favorite online poker systems anytime, from everywhere, employing their computer systems or cellular devices. This convenience features attracted a varied player base, which range from leisure players to professionals, adding to the rapid development of online poker.

Online poker provides a few benefits over traditional br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it provides a larger range of online game choices, including different poker variants and stakes, catering to your choices and spending plans of most forms of people. In addition, online poker areas are open 24/7, eliminating the constraints of physical casino working hours. Also, on the web platforms often provide attractive incentives, commitment programs, in addition to capacity to play several tables simultaneously, enhancing the entire video gaming experience.
